I'm having an issue with a visualization. Works fine if I don't try to do the fancy eval but won't plot out in visualization when I do.

index="bro" sourcetype="bro_conn" dest_ipi_zone="INT" dest_ipi_zone="INT" TERM(1.1.1.1) bytes>=50000
| eval bytes+=case( 
    bytes>=(1024*1024*1024*1024),round(bytes/(1024*1024*1024*1024),0)." TB",
    bytes>=(1024*1024*1024),round(bytes/(1024*1024*1024),0)." GB",
    bytes>=(1024*1024),round(bytes/(1024*1024),0)." MB",
    bytes>=1024,round(bytes/1024,0)." KB",
    1=1,bytes." B")
| lookup dnslookup clientip as dest_ip output clienthost as dest_dns
| eval time=strftime(_time,"%Y/%m/%d %H:%M")
| bucket time span=4h 
| chart values(bytes+) by time dest_dns usenull=f useother=f limit=5
